< Psalms 91 >

1 Who so dwelleth in the secrete of the most High, shall abide in the shadowe of the Almightie.
Praise of a Song, by David. He that dwells in the help of the Highest, shall sojourn under the shelter of the God of heaven.
2 I will say vnto the Lord, O mine hope, and my fortresse: he is my God, in him will I trust.
He shall say to the Lord, You are my helper and my refuge: my God; I will hope in him.
3 Surely he will deliuer thee from the snare of the hunter, and from the noysome pestilence.
For he shall deliver you from the snare of the hunters, from [every] troublesome matter.
4 Hee will couer thee vnder his winges, and thou shalt be sure vnder his feathers: his trueth shall be thy shielde and buckler.
He shall overshadow you with his shoulders, and you shall trust under his wings: his truth shall cover you with a shield.
5 Thou shalt not be afraide of the feare of the night, nor of the arrowe that flyeth by day:
You shall not be afraid of terror by night; nor of the arrow flying by day;
6 Nor of the pestilence that walketh in the darkenesse: nor of the plague that destroyeth at noone day.
[nor] of the [evil] thing that walks in darkness; [nor] of calamity, and the evil spirit at noon-day.
7 A thousand shall fall at thy side, and tenne thousand at thy right hand, but it shall not come neere thee.
A thousand shall fall at your side, and ten thousand at your right hand; but it shall not come near you.
8 Doubtlesse with thine eyes shalt thou beholde and see the reward of the wicked.
Only with your eyes shall you observe and see the reward of sinners.
9 For thou hast said, The Lord is mine hope: thou hast set the most High for thy refuge.
For you, O Lord, are my hope: you, my soul, have made the Most High your refuge.
10 There shall none euill come vnto thee, neither shall any plague come neere thy tabernacle.
No evils shall come upon you, and no scourge shall draw near to your dwelling.
11 For hee shall giue his Angels charge ouer thee to keepe thee in all thy wayes.
For he shall give his angels charge concerning you, to keep you in all your ways.
12 They shall beare thee in their handes, that thou hurt not thy foote against a stone.
They shall bear you up on their hands, lest at any time you dash your foot against a stone.
13 Thou shalt walke vpon the lyon and aspe: the yong lyon and the dragon shalt thou treade vnder feete.
You shall tread on the asp and basilisk: and you shall trample on the lion and dragon.
14 Because he hath loued me, therefore will I deliuer him: I will exalt him because hee hath knowen my Name.
For he has hoped in me, and I will deliver him: I will protect him, because he has known my name.
15 He shall call vpon me, and I wil heare him: I will be with him in trouble: I will deliuer him, and glorifie him.
He shall call upon me, and I will listen to him: I am with him in affliction; and I will deliver him, and glorify him.
16 With long life wil I satisfie him, and shew him my saluation.
I will satisfy him with length of days, and show him my salvation.
